
Fortune’s Wheelhouse is a podcast about esoterics and the tarot which ran from 2017 to 2021. It is hosted by Mel Meleen and Susie Chang.

We conclude our series on the 4 elements and their relationship to the tarot with Earth, the source, home, and ultimate destination of all of us.

We continue our series on the 4 elements and their relationship to the tarot with Air, the ubiquitous and mobile element associated with the restless human mind.
